tdesign-vue
Version:
41 lines (40 loc) • 1.53 kB
TypeScript
import { ClassName, Styles } from '../common';
declare const _default: import("vue/types/vue").ExtendedVue<{
classPrefix: string;
componentName: string;
commonSizeClassName: Record<string, string>;
commonStatusClassName: Record<string, string>;
} & Record<never, any> & import("../config-provider/config-receiver").ConfigComponent & import("vue").default, {
delayShowLoading: boolean;
}, {
countDelay(): void;
}, {
styles: Styles;
showText: boolean;
baseClasses: ClassName;
hasContent: boolean;
withContentClasses: ClassName;
fullScreenClasses: ClassName;
attachClasses: ClassName;
normalClasses: ClassName;
lockFullscreen: boolean;
delayCounted: boolean;
showWrapLoading: boolean;
showFullScreenLoading: boolean;
showAttachedLoading: boolean;
}, {
attach: import("../common").AttachNode;
content: string | ((h: import("vue").CreateElement) => import("vue/types/vnode").ScopedSlotReturnValue);
default: string | ((h: import("vue").CreateElement) => import("vue/types/vnode").ScopedSlotReturnValue);
delay: number;
fullscreen: boolean;
indicator: boolean | ((h: import("vue").CreateElement) => import("vue/types/vnode").ScopedSlotReturnValue);
inheritColor: boolean;
loading: boolean;
preventScrollThrough: boolean;
showOverlay: boolean;
size: string;
text: string | ((h: import("vue").CreateElement) => import("vue/types/vnode").ScopedSlotReturnValue);
zIndex: number;
}>;
export default _default;